Elevated Lactate Dehydrogenase (LDH) level as an independent …
Receiver operating characteristic (ROC) curve for predicting death (B) of COVID by C-reactive protein (CRP) and lactate dehydrogenase (LDH) levels at admission. LDH: AUC 0.92 ± 0.05, cut-off 359.50 U/L, sensitivity 93.8%, specificity 88.2%. CRP: AUC 0.89 ± 0.05, cut-off 91.39 mg/L, sensitivity 81.3%, specificity 88.2%.

Elevated CRP and LDH Predict Non-ICU Hospital Course for COVID …
Oct 22, 2020 · Blood levels of C-reactive protein (CRP) and lactic dehydrogenase (LDH) at the time of non-ICU admission for COVID-19 predict likelihood of adverse outcomes, including development of more serious illness, increased oxygen requirements or ICU transfer.
